How can I find a dermatologist in Williamstown, West Virginia, and what are my options?
In Williamstown, your primary options include local clinics and practitioners affiliated with larger regional health systems like WVU Medicine or Camden Clark Medical Center. You can also search the American Academy of Dermatology's "Find a Dermatologist" tool, filtering for the 26187 zip code, or ask for a referral from your primary care physician at a local Williamstown practice.
What are the most common dermatology services offered by clinics in Williamstown?
Dermatologists serving the Williamstown area typically provide comprehensive skin cancer screenings (especially important given local outdoor lifestyles), treatment for acne, eczema, and psoriasis, and minor surgical procedures like mole removals. Many also offer cosmetic services such as treatment for sun damage, Botox, and filler injections to address common aging concerns.
What should I know about insurance and payment for dermatology visits in Williamstown?
Most dermatology practices in and around Williamstown accept major insurance plans common in West Virginia, including Medicare, Medicaid, and private insurers like The Health Plan or Highmark Blue Cross Blue Shield. It is always best to contact the specific clinic beforehand to verify they are in-network with your plan and to understand any co-pays or out-of-pocket costs for procedures.
Are there dermatologists in Williamstown who specialize in treating skin cancer?
Yes, several dermatologists serving the Williamstown community have specialized training in detecting and treating skin cancer, which is a significant concern in the region. They perform full-body skin exams and are skilled in surgical techniques like Mohs surgery for precise removal, often coordinating with larger hospitals in Parkersburg for more complex cases if needed.
What is the typical wait time for a new patient dermatology appointment in Williamstown, WV?
Wait times for a new patient consultation in Williamstown can vary but often range from a few weeks to a couple of months, depending on the practice and the urgency of your condition. For a concerning mole or rash, be sure to emphasize the symptoms when scheduling, as many clinics can accommodate more urgent visits or have cancellation lists you can join.
